About this scale

The Lydian dominant (Lydian with b7) is a quintessential jazz-fusion color on guitar. Scott Henderson, John McLaughlin, and Frank Zappa exploit it over V7#11 chords and tritone substitutions. Its #4 and b7 give it both Lydian brightness and Mixolydian tension.
